Description:

hsa_circ_0077007 is up-regulated in CRC serum and CRC cell lines and may serve as a diagnostic and prognostic biomarker, with high expression indicating poorer overall survival. Functionally, hsa_circ_0077007 promotes CRC cell proliferation, migration, and invasion and suppresses apoptosis. Mechanistically, it binds/sponges miR-383-5p, with downstream miR-383-5p targets enriched in CRC-related pathways including p53 signaling.
